Ion–solvent interactions in water-rich binary mixtures. Part 2.—Viscometric behaviour of NaCl, NaBr, KCl, KBr and Bu4NBr in water + hexamethylphosphoric triamide mixtures at 25 and 35 °C

Abstract

The relative viscosities of NaCl, NaBr, KCl, KBr and Bu4NBr have been measured at 25 and 35 °C in water + hexamethylphosphoric triamide mixtures at low percentages of organic cosolvent. Discussion of the B-coefficients of the Jones–Dole equation and of their dependence on temperature in the binary mixtures allows us to highlight changes in the water structure as the percentage of organic cosolvent is increased.
